ROD数据融合平台项目建议书hxl_第1页
ROD数据融合平台项目建议书hxl_第2页
ROD数据融合平台项目建议书hxl_第3页
ROD数据融合平台项目建议书hxl_第4页
ROD数据融合平台项目建议书hxl_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、ROD数据融合平台项目建议书一、 项目名称ROD数据融合平台二、项目背景当前职业院校在开展教育信息化建设的过程中,学校各部处、科室,各院系,以及学校与合作单位、企业,上级主管部门,总校区与分校区等不同部门的业务系统往往是采用不同技术标准、不同软硬件平台、并由不同软件提供商开发的。这些信息处理系统一般都依据各机构部门本身的业务逻辑与特点进行设计与开发,加之系统设计建设的时期不同,信息化建设缺乏有效的总体规划,缺乏统一的设计标准,信息交互共享困难,存在大量的信息孤岛和流程孤岛。为了有效整合分散异构的信息资源,消除“信息孤岛”现象,提高职业院校的信息化水平。公司采用SOA设计理念,按照相关国家和教育

2、行业标准,自主研发了具有多种数据交换方式、支持多种交换协议、灵活的业务规则定义、基于XML 报文标准、全面的交易监控和统计、可视化的用户定制界面等特点的数据共享交换平台。本数据交换平台把各种纷繁复杂的数据系统集成在一起完成特定业务,提供同构数据、异构数据之间的数据抽取、格式转换、内容过滤、内容转换、同异步传输、动态部署、可视化管理监控等方面功能,支持的数据包括各主流数据库、Excel、规则文本、数据接口等各种格式,并可以根据用户需求定制开发特定业务服务。三、项目特点² 易用性采用B/S 模式设计,实现了集中管理灵活配置,用户不用进行大量的配置,只需通过简单的操作,就可完成数据共享交换

3、。² 易扩展系统采用SOA 框架,很好适应未来的扩展需要。可以方便的扩展节点数量,在服务器上部署新的数据交换应用和更新数据交换原有应用。对传统的消息中间件进行了改进,实现节点的热部署,热配置。能实现节点的一次性添加。² 安全性采用了WS-Security 安全标准。数据传输采用安全性较高的SSL 协议。采用前置机模式,实现了对源业务系统的隔离,保证了不对业务系统造成破坏和压力的增加。² 灵活的策略配置为用户提供丰富的定时方式,周期可以是小时,周,月以及各种组合。支持定时、定次执行。支持某时间段内的执行等。支持策略交换和手动交换;支持一到一和一到多的数据交换;支持前

4、置机到前置机/ 前置机到中心的数据交换。² 可靠传输数据传输采用商用成熟的消息中间件,保证了数据不丢失;不会出现信息重发现象。传输过程因意外中断,当系统恢复时,数据会重新传输,实现断点续传。² 高效的数据传输性能对传输的数据进行压缩处理,提高系统在网络上的传输性能。优化了数据传输的xml 格式,最大限度的减少数据冗余。采用分段传输的方式,提高传输的效率。² 完善的日志系统提供共享交换的监控管理服务,以便对共享交换过程的有关情况进行记录,包括发起方、接受方、采用的共享/ 交换规则,策略的运行情况等。能对发送日志和接收日志进行分析,验证发送和接收的一致性。对平台处理的

5、同步交易进行记录。平台将记录交易的处理时间、处理状态、报文内容等信息,为交易跟踪和分析统计提供数据依据。² 实时的节点监控系统能通过中心对前置机的适配器和消息中间件的状态进行监控。及时了解各节点的运行状态。² 统一的安全权限认证服务数据查询和交换必须经过中心认证服务器的认证。和传统的简单通过数据库的用户名和密码的方式相比,更可靠的保证了数据的安全性。² 良好的移植性整个平台基于J2EE 架构,支持系统与平台无关性,支持常见的操作系统: WindowsServer2003/WindowsServer 2008/linux。支持Mysql、Oracle、DB2、SQL

6、Server 等多种常见流数据库系统。支持多种常见Web 应用服务器如:Tomcat,Weblogic,Websphere。四、内容定义:1、元数据:元数据是一组描述数据本身基本特征和属性的数据,又称为“数据的数据”。从本质上说,元数据是一种数据结构标准,它提供了一种框架体系和方法来描述、表征数字化信息的基本特征,并通过一套通用的编码规则,将来源各异的数字化资源归纳到一个标准的体系中。2、数据抽取:现有数据库内的数据一般都是以某种关系型存在的,构成一个数据集合,抽取即是把数据库内的数据按照一定的规则提取出来组成一个满足自身数据规范要求的数据集合的形式。3、SOA(service-oriente

7、d architecture,也叫面向服务的体系结构或面向服务架构):是指为了解决在Internet环境下业务集成的需要,通过连接能完成特定任务的独立功能实体实现的一种软件系统架构。SOA是一个组件模型,它将应用程序的不同功能单元(称为服务)通过这些服务之间定义良好的接口和契约联系起来。接口是采用中立的方式进行定义的,它应该独立于实现服务的硬件平台、操作系统和编程语言。这使得构建在各种这样的系统中的服务可以以一种统一和通用的方式进行交互。4、节点:本文中指整个学校内与学校数据中心相连接的各部门数据节点(包括分校区数据节点)。5、系统用户:使用本平台进行数据交换或共享的系统,即系统用户在本文中指

8、一个应用系统。6、操作者用户:操作本平台的操作员,即指通过本平台提供的人机交互界面操作本平台完成指定系统功能的人。7.WBS图系统综合要求网络软件硬件系统开发测试实施系统设计需求分析ROD数据融合平台系统分析文档模块开发培训验收系统转换代码实现集成测试内部测试系统数据要求需求规格说明书系统使用培训系统安装培训系统维护培训系统概要设计系统祥细设计五、系统功能构成图六、系统逻辑架构图七、系统功能模块图数据融合平台目录服务日志管理安全管理消息管理队列管理发送管理接收管理数据保存权限管理封装解析数据整编注册管理八、系统关键交付件1.项目可交付物l 需求规格说明书,包括:业务用例 、词汇表 、非功能性需

9、求。 l 数据模型l 用户界面原型 l 软件构架文档l 软件设计说明书,包括概要设计模型 、详细设计,数据库设计 。l 测试包 l 变更请求记录文档 l 测试概要l 软件安装包、安装维护手册、使用手册。2.关键技术参数本系统将采用.NET作为开发平台。Microsoft® .NET 是 Microsoft XML Web services 平台。XML Web services 允许应用程序通过 Internet 进行通讯和共享数据,而不管所采用的是哪种操作系统、设备或编程语言。Microsoft .NET 平台提供创建 XML Web services 并将这些服务集成在一起之所需

10、。由于本系统的核心正是XML,所以本系统将采用.NET作为开发系统平台。集/换引擎:将多种数据源整合到服务器里。Xquery:提供了对关系型数据源、非结构化数据源如XML的查询。3.项目可交付物的检查方式完整的测试过程包括测试前的检查、设计测试用例、测试实施、可靠性数据收集和编写测试报告5个步骤l 测试前的检查在进行应用软件的可靠性测试前有必要检查软件需求与研制任务书是否一致,检查所交付程序和数据以及相应的软件支持环境是否符合要求,检查文档与程序的一致性,检查软件研制过程中形成的文档是否齐全、文档的准确性和完整性以及是否通过了有关评审。l 设计测试用例设计测试用例就是针对特定功能或组合功能设计

11、测试方案,并编写成文档。测试用例的选择既要有一般情况,也应有极限情况以及最大和最小的边界值情况。l 测试实施包括产品说明书、用户文档、程序以及数据都应当按照需求说明和质量需求进行测试。在项目合同、需求说明书和用户文档中规定的所有配置情况下,程序和数据都必须进行测试。l 可靠性数据收集软件可靠性数据是可靠性评估的基础。建立软件错误报告、分析与纠正措施系统。按照相关标准的要求,制定和实施软件错误报告和可靠性数据收集、保存、分析和处理的规程,完整、准确地记录软件测试阶段的软件错误报告和收集可靠性数据。l 编写测试报告测试活动结束后编写软件可靠性测试报告,对测试项及测试结果在测试报告中加以总结归纳。九

12、、项目时间周期本系统的开发将分为4个阶段。预计项目起止时间为12个月l 第一阶段,为系统分析和技术调查。该阶段预计需要时间为1个月在这个阶段,开发人员将对系统的技术难点,系统框架构成基盘设计以及业务流程等等最基本的技术和开发方向进行分析和调查。l 第二阶段,为系统开发阶段该阶段预计需要时间为3月在这个阶段,系统的基盘将进行开发和实装。l 第三阶段,为系统试验阶。该阶段预计需要时间为3月在这个阶段,将结合营销部门为不同的用户提供免费的系统试验安装,通过调试起到系统试验和项目推广的作用l 第四阶段,为系统推广阶段。该阶段预计需要时间为6个月在这个阶段,在成功通过系统试运行后收集反馈并进行相应修改后发布正式版本并进

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论